Every employer hopes to achieve a drug-free workplace. In recent years, employee drug policies have begun to evolve as our understanding of addiction has changed. Older “zero tolerance” drug policies have begun to be phased out in favor of policies focused more on support and education. The goal of promoting and maintaining a drug free workplace has not changed.  However, the methods for achieving that goal differ today from a few decades ago. Addiction is difficult to overcome for several reasons. In addition to physical dependence on a substance, many people suffering from addiction also fear the social repercussions of their addiction. The stigma against substance abuse and addiction can make it extremely difficult for individuals to find help when it’s needed. When fostering any sort of social environment, whether in a workplace or elsewhere, compassion and understanding go a long way.
